Description

In parallel-find.pl, we should

  • replace find -fprint with find -print, so it runs on my laptop
  • for each file found, use fs la to check that scripts-security-upd still has write bits; if not, we can ignore the directory
  • for each file found, tail -1 to find the version and spit that out with the filename.

Also, it should be in svn, so these changes can have a history.

Done in r724, r729, and r730.

This means

$ /mit/scripts/sec-tools/store $ rm -rf versions $ parallel-find.pl $ # wait 20 minutes for parallel-find to finish $ cat versions/* >scripts-versions

produces a scripts-versions from which a simple grep will turn up the installs of any particular application and version, which is a substantial new convenience.
